Everton defender Nathan Patterson is targeting a fresh chance this season.
Scotland international defender Patterson was on the cusp of a first appearance in England's top-flight when an ankle injury prematurely ended his 2021/22 in April.
He recovered in time to feature for his country in a pair of post-season friendlies.
“I'm buzzing to get started and can't wait for the new season," said Patterson to the club's website.
“I'm looking forward to stepping out in front of the Goodison crowd and looking forward to my Premier League debut as well.
“It's brilliant working with someone [Lampard] who's played at the top level, been there for a long time and won a lot of trophies, like the Premier League and Champions League.
“You're just going to learn from working with a top coach like the gaffer, so I'm thoroughly enjoying it."
